Dagobah Swamp Green Matcha Smoothie Bowl
A vibrant green smoothie bowl featuring earthy matcha, creamy avocado, and spirulina to evoke the mysterious Dagobah swamp. Ingredients
- 1/2 medium ripe avocado
- 1 large frozen banana
- 1 cup unsweetened almond milk
- 1 tbsp matcha powder
- 1 tsp spirulina powder
- 1 tbsp honey
- 1 tbsp chia seeds
- 1/4 cup granola
- 1/4 cup fresh kiwi slices
Instructions
- Step 1: In a high-speed blender, combine 1/2 medium ripe avocado, 1 large frozen banana, 1 cup unsweetened almond milk, 1 tablespoon matcha powder, 1 teaspoon spirulina powder, and 1 tablespoon honey.
- Step 2: Blend on high until smooth and creamy, about 1 minute, scraping down the sides as needed.
- Step 3: Pour the green smoothie into a bowl and sprinkle 1 tablespoon chia seeds evenly over the top.
- Step 4: Add 1/4 cup granola and 1/4 cup fresh kiwi slices arranged decoratively to evoke the look of a swampy forest floor.
- Step 5: Serve immediately with a spoon for a refreshing, nutrient-packed breakfast or snack.
